Isolation-induced ultrasonic vocalizations (USVs)

USV testing was conducted between 08:00 and 10:30 on PND5. Detailed methods have been published elsewhere (Scattoni et al. 2008). Two males and two females per litter were tested when possible. Animals were individually placed into a bedded glass container within a sound-proof foam container with a microphone. USVs were recorded for 5 minutes using Avisoft Recorder software. Call number, frequency, and duration were assessed using Avisoft software. Samples were blinded until all analyses were complete. USVs were performed in two

independent cohorts of offspring.

Liver histology

Liver histology was performed on formalin-fixed, paraffin-embedded, adult liver tissue. Hematoxylin and eosin (H&E)-stained slides were delivered to Dr. Benjamin Wilkins (CHOP), who scored samples based on previously published methods (Liang et al. 2014). Dr. Wilkins remained blinded to treatment group until all analyses were complete.

The preclinical NAFLD grading system described by Liang and colleagues segments scoring into two major components: steatosis and inflammation (Liang et al. 2014). Steatosis is further subdivided into micro- and macrovesicular steatosis as well as hypertrophy. Hypertrophy is defined as an abnormal enlargement of the cell greater than 1.5 times the normal diameter of a hepatocyte. The severity of steatosis was determined based on the percentage of total area affected. Inflammation is scored based on the number of inflammatory cell aggregates or foci per field of view. Possible assigned scores range from a scale of 0-3 for each endpoint, with larger numbers indicative of increased severity.
